Who we are

About Stripe

Stripe is a financial infrastructure platform for businesses. Millions of companies—from the world’s largest enterprises to the most ambitious startups—use Stripe to accept payments, grow their revenue, and accelerate new business opportunities. Our mission is to increase the GDP of the internet, and we have a staggering amount of work ahead. That means you have an unprecedented opportunity to put the global economy within everyone’s reach while doing the most important work of your career.

About the team

The Finance & Strategy team is an integral thought partner to Stripe’s core functional leaders. We bring understanding and predictability to Stripe’s bottom line financials. We work cross functionally across many surfaces at Stripe and help steward Stripe’s resource investments to improve the durability of our long term financial performance.

What you’ll do

We’re looking for a Finance & Strategy Partner to serve as the primary strategic advisor to the Finance, Corporate Development and Communications organizations. In this role, you’ll use financial insights to guide investment decisions, improve forecast accuracy, and optimize how we build for Stripes and our users. You’ll combine strategic finance, operational rigor, and cross-functional leadership to ensure these investments drive efficiency, enhance employee experience, and create long-term business value.

Responsibilities

  • Act as the primary finance partner to the Chief Financial Officer, CFO leadership team as well as the Corporate Development and Communications Leadership

  • Be your business’ financial partner for analysis and evaluation of strategic projects and initiatives (e.g. foundational investments or business model shifts)

  • Lead end-to-end financial planning processes (annual plan, quarterly forecasts, long-range modeling)

  • Build and deploy AI based solutions to streamline processes

  • Identify and drive opportunities for process automation, standardization, simplification and data streamlining to improve reporting accuracy and decision velocity.

  • Partner with cross functional teams, such as Data Science, Controllership, Legal, Marketing to ensure alignment and seamless execution

  • Translate complex financial and operational data into clear narratives for executive audiences.

Who you are

We're looking for someone who meets the minimum requirements to be considered for the role. If you meet these requirements, you are encouraged to apply. The preferred qualifications are a bonus, not a requirement.

Minimum requirements

  • 7+ years of experience in strategic finance or FP&A.

  • Strong financial modeling skills and experience with large, multi-variable planning tools.

  • Demonstrated ability to partner with senior leaders and cross-functional stakeholders to influence decisions through financial insight.

  • Proven track record leading core finance processes (budgeting, forecasting, negotiations).

  • Excellent communication skills (written and verbal), able to distill complex information into clear, actionable guidance

  • Comfortable operating in fast-paced, ambiguous environments with a hands-on, solution-oriented mindset

  • Self-starter who builds strong cross-functional relationships and delivers results with minimal oversight.

  • Highly analytical, detail-oriented, and capable of bringing structure to unstructured problems.

You will also likely have (not required):

  • Experience working at a high-growth technology or financial services company

  • Experience managing headcount and operating expenses

  • Oracle, Anaplan, Tableau or other equivalent application experience

  • Experience with SQL, Python or a willingness to learn

  • Experience in data visualization and dashboarding
